- 1). Unplug the Beko dishwasher or turn off the electricity for the dishwasher at the main circuit breaker.
- 2). Plan the route for the Beko hose to the drain inlet. If the hose needs to be run through cabinets, drill an appropriate size hole with a power drill and spade bit. Sand down the edges with sandpaper to avoid damaging the hose.
- 3). String the Beko dishwasher hose through any holes as needed over to the drain inlet.
- 4). Connect the outlet at the end of the hose to the inlet on the tailpiece. Secure with a clamp.
- 5). Hang the gooseneck part of the Beko drain hose over the drain inlet, if this is the type of hose your machine is equipped with. Secure with a plastic tie.
- 6). Elevate the middle portion of the dishwasher hose so that it is higher than both the Beko outlet and the drain inlet. Secure the hose in place along a wall or the top of a cabinet with a hose clamp.
- 7). Restore power to the Beko dishwasher.
